Course structure

• Introduction to Change Management Principles
• Advanced Strategies for Organizational Transformation
• Lean Manufacturing and Process Optimization Techniques
• Industrial Engineering Applications in Change Management
• Leadership and Communication for Change Agents
• Risk Management and Mitigation in Industrial Systems
• Data-Driven Decision Making for Change Initiatives
• Sustainable Change Practices in Engineering Environments
• Technology Integration for Industrial Change Management
• Case Studies in Successful Change Management for Engineers
